| Feature | Details | Benefit |
|---|---|---|
| Sensing Range | 12 mm (Sa: 9.72 mm) | Longer detection distance reduces the need for precise target alignment, improving installation flexibility. |
| Design / Size | M18 × 1 threaded housing, Ø 18 mm | Fits standard M18 mounts, simplifying upgrades and replacements. |
| Installation Type | Non-flush | Enables stronger sensing performance in front-free mounting conditions. |
| Switching Output | PNP, Normally Open | Provides universal compatibility with most modern control systems. |
| Electrical Wiring | DC 3-wire | Simple connection and reduced wiring time. |
| Switching Frequency | 1,000 Hz | Fast response for high-speed automation and rapid object movement. |
| Connection | M12 male connector, 4-pin (gold-plated contacts) | Secure, corrosion-resistant connectivity ideal for harsh environments. |
| Housing Material | Stainless steel V2A (AISI 303) | Strong resistance to corrosion, oils, coolants, and washdown chemicals. |
| Sensing Face Material | LCP plastic | Stable sensing performance with excellent chemical durability. |
| Operating Temperature | –40°C to +100°C | Supports outdoor, high-heat, and cold industrial environments. |
| Protection Rating | IP68 / IP69K | Reliable in submersion, high-pressure washing, and aggressive cleaning cycles. |
| Shock / Vibration Resistance | Up to 150 g vibration, 100 g shock | Suitable for mobile machinery and high-vibration industrial equipment. |
| Power Requirements | 10–30 V DC | Works across common industrial power ranges. |
| Current Handling | ≤ 200 mA | Allows operation with LEDs, relays, and PLC inputs without overload. |
| Hysteresis | 3–20% | Stable switching behavior with reduced false triggers. |
| Reproducibility | ≤ 2% | Ensures repeatable detection for long-term process reliability. |
| Temperature Drift | ±10% | Maintains accurate switching even under extreme temperature variation. |
| Special Features | Visual alignment LED, Coolant-resistant, Temperature-resistant | Faster setup, longer service life, and fewer maintenance interruptions. |
| Communication | IO-Link (COM2, 38.4 kBaud) | Enables diagnostics, parameter-setting, and predictive maintenance integration. |
| Included in Delivery | 2× stainless-steel mounting nuts | Immediate installation with no additional hardware needed. |

Metalworking equipment often operates in harsh conditions where coolant spray, vibration, and metal chips can interfere with detection systems. The IMB18-12NPSVC0S works well in this setting because its stainless-steel housing and chemical resistance enable it to withstand exposure that would damage ordinary sensors. It is commonly positioned to confirm whether tool holders, clamps, or steel components are correctly seated before machining begins. The 12 mm sensing range performs reliably even when residues accumulate around the sensor. Its fast switching response helps prevent delays during tool changes, improving machine safety and reducing the risk of mechanical collisions.
Assembly systems require precise part validation to maintain production accuracy. When components move quickly or are variably positioned, sensors with short detection ranges can produce inconsistent signals. The IMB18-12NPSVC0S addresses this by offering a stable 12 mm range and excellent repeatability, allowing it to confirm the presence of small metallic parts such as brackets, clips, and housings. The visible status indicator makes it easier for technicians to align the sensor during retooling. Its robust mechanical design handles accidental bumps from robotic arms or fixtures, while its strong electrical stability helps reduce false triggers in electrically noisy environments.
Industrial vehicles—such as automated carts, tuggers, or mobile pallet systems—encounter continuous shock, temperature variations, and airborne debris. The IMB18-12NPSVC0S is suitable for detecting metal stops, guide plates, or reference markers that help the vehicle understand its position. Its ability to tolerate strong vibration and extreme temperatures supports reliable performance outdoors or in large warehouses. The IP69K protection rating also means moisture, splashes, or cleaning routines will not interrupt sensing. With a fast switching capability, the vehicle can detect targets accurately even when moving past them at higher speeds, improving alignment and operational safety.
Food and beverage conveyors require sensors that survive frequent washdowns, chemical foam, and rapid temperature cycling. The IMB18-12NPSVC0S is often used to detect metal carriers, baskets, or frames moving along these lines. The stainless-steel body and high sealing protection allow it to operate even during sanitation procedures. Its non-flush design delivers strong detection capability despite water spray or condensation, maintaining consistent performance when the line environment changes. The extended sensing distance offers tolerance for slight conveyor movement or shifting components, helping minimize false stops and supporting smooth production flow in hygiene-critical facilities.
